#998141 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#998141 is composed of 60% red, 50.6% green and 25.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 15.7% magenta, 57.5% yellow and 40% black. It has a hue angle of 43.6 degrees, a saturation of 40.4% and a lightness of 42.7%. #998141 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ff82 with #330300. Closest websafe color is: #999933.

● #998141 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#998141 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#998141 has RGB values of R:153, G:129, B:65 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.58,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 10060097.

Shades and Tints of #998141
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020101 is the darkest color, while #faf8f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#998141
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6f6e6b is the less saturated color, while #d49c06 is the most saturated one.
